Statement of work, as posted

Notice of Intent to Award – Multiple Blanket Purchase Agreements The Navajo Area Indian Health Service, Crownpoint Service Unit in Crownpoint NM, intends to place multiple-award Blanket Purchase Agreements (BPA) with John W.Gasparini, Inc UEI: RLVNJFLMQJ87, Johnstone Supply Inc P29AHKTM5W52, State Supply Co. Inc UEI: YC7HMKAC1CH, W.W. Grainger Inc. UEI: DBQGN324ULK3, Gallup Lumber & Supply Co Inc. UEI: L5S6AMCTNJV3, Clifton Electric Co Inc. UEI: FGM3FLY97U41 And Bighorn Ridgerunners UEI: L773U1K5BJR3, for Building Maintenance, Electrical, HVAC, Plumbing, and Hardware Supplies on an As Needed Basis. The anticipated period of performance is a base period of one year from the date of award to one year with Four Option Periods. The applicable North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) code assigned to this procurement are: 332510- Hardware Manufacturing, 335132- Commercial, Industrial, and Institutional Electric Lighting Fixture Manufacturing, with a business with a small business size standard of 750 Employees. No further awards will be made unless the need for Crownpoint Service Unit changes. The prospective, multiple-award BPAs as identified in this notice are sufficient at this time. In accordance with Part 12.201-1(e)(3)(i)(A), establishment of multiple BPAs constitute maximum practicable competition. Any other sources that believe they are capable of fulfilling the government requirements as described are encouraged to submit their capability statement, price lists, and catalogs to the point of contact listed below via email only and no later than September 4, 2026, 8:00am MT. In the event additional BPAs are deemed to be in the best interest of the government, capable vendors may be contacted and be requested to establish a BPA with the Government. This notice of intent is not a request for quotations, and a solicitation will not be issued.
